From ce3c9d345a27d3a86e6c096d927f3ee619b6e68f Mon Sep 17 00:00:00 2001 From: zhangxiaoxu123 <819527061@qq.com> Date: 星期三, 26 十月 2022 13:46:50 +0800 Subject: [PATCH] 细节 --- src/store/modules/user.js | 11 +++++++++++ src/views/padSunmaryProcedure/word_mange/mangeGZ.vue | 5 +++-- src/views/padSunmaryProcedure/word_mange/mangeJD.vue | 11 ++++++----- src/views/padSunmaryProcedure/padWord.vue | 10 ++++------ src/views/padSunmaryProcedure/word_mange/mangeBL.vue | 14 ++++++-------- src/views/padSunmaryProcedure/index.vue | 7 ++++--- 6 files changed, 34 insertions(+), 24 deletions(-) diff --git a/src/store/modules/user.js b/src/store/modules/user.js index 23d175b..ab7a6bf 100644 --- a/src/store/modules/user.js +++ b/src/store/modules/user.js @@ -30,6 +30,9 @@ const user = { state: { + id: getStore({ + name: 'id' + }), userInfo: getStore({ name: 'userInfo' }) || {}, @@ -198,6 +201,14 @@ } }, mutations: { + SET_ID: (state, id) => { + state.id = id + setStore({ + name:'id', + content: state.id, + type: 'session' + }) + }, SET_ACCESS_TOKEN: (state, access_token) => { state.access_token = access_token setStore({ diff --git a/src/views/padSunmaryProcedure/index.vue b/src/views/padSunmaryProcedure/index.vue index f6b6b0a..e152f33 100644 --- a/src/views/padSunmaryProcedure/index.vue +++ b/src/views/padSunmaryProcedure/index.vue @@ -36,13 +36,13 @@ min-width="22%" ></el-table-column> <el-table-column - prop="unitName" + prop="createTime" label="鎻愪氦鏃堕棿" sortable min-width="18%" ></el-table-column> <el-table-column - prop="caseSource" + prop="hanlders" label="鎵ф硶浜�" :show-overflow-tooltip="true" min-width="18%" @@ -115,10 +115,11 @@ this.$router.push({ path: '/padWord', query: { - id: row.id, + //id: row.id, name:row.casePoint } }) + this.$store.commit('SET_ID',row.id) }, //鎵撳紑鏂板寮规 getById(){ diff --git a/src/views/padSunmaryProcedure/padWord.vue b/src/views/padSunmaryProcedure/padWord.vue index 39ad152..b8d3d2c 100644 --- a/src/views/padSunmaryProcedure/padWord.vue +++ b/src/views/padSunmaryProcedure/padWord.vue @@ -8,13 +8,13 @@ <el-tabs type="border-card" style="margin-top: 10px!important;" v-model="activeName" @tab-click="handleClick" :stretch="true"> <el-tab-pane label="璋冩煡璇㈤棶绗斿綍" name="first"> - <BiLu v-if="id" :id="id"></BiLu> + <BiLu v-if="activeName == 'first'"></BiLu> </el-tab-pane> <el-tab-pane label="璐d护闄愭湡鏀规閫氱煡涔�" name="second"> - <GaiZheng v-if="id" :id="id"></GaiZheng> + <GaiZheng v-if="activeName == 'second'"></GaiZheng> </el-tab-pane> <el-tab-pane label="澶勭綒鍐冲畾涔�" name="third"> - <JueDingShu v-if="id" :id="id"></JueDingShu> + <JueDingShu v-if="activeName == 'third'"></JueDingShu> </el-tab-pane> </el-tabs> </div> @@ -35,7 +35,6 @@ }, data() { return { - id: '', form:{ id:'' }, @@ -46,8 +45,6 @@ created() { if (this.$route.query) { this.$nextTick(() => { - this.id = this.$route.query.id - console.log(this.id,'id==========') this.name1 = this.$route.query.name }) } @@ -73,6 +70,7 @@ },*/ handleClick(tab, event) { console.log(tab, event); + this.activeName = tab.name } } } diff --git a/src/views/padSunmaryProcedure/word_mange/mangeBL.vue b/src/views/padSunmaryProcedure/word_mange/mangeBL.vue index ed37e75..286b242 100644 --- a/src/views/padSunmaryProcedure/word_mange/mangeBL.vue +++ b/src/views/padSunmaryProcedure/word_mange/mangeBL.vue @@ -141,9 +141,9 @@ export default { name: "mangeBL", - props: ['id'], data() { return { + id:'', value1: [], form: { causePoint: "", @@ -173,7 +173,8 @@ }, } }, - created() { + mounted() { + this.id = this.$store.state.user.id this.getDataList() window.getSignUrl =this.getSignUrl; window.getFingerUrl =this.getFingerUrl; @@ -184,14 +185,11 @@ },*/ methods: { getDataList() { - this.$nextTick(()=>{ - // console.log(this.id,'this.id') inquiryquestion(this.id).then(res => { - this.form = res.data.data - this.value1.push(res.data.data.startTime) - this.value1.push(res.data.data.endTime) + this.form = res.data.data + this.value1.push(res.data.data.startTime) + this.value1.push(res.data.data.endTime) }) - }) }, // 鐐瑰嚮娣诲姞 diff --git a/src/views/padSunmaryProcedure/word_mange/mangeGZ.vue b/src/views/padSunmaryProcedure/word_mange/mangeGZ.vue index 0d5fb8f..f930bcc 100644 --- a/src/views/padSunmaryProcedure/word_mange/mangeGZ.vue +++ b/src/views/padSunmaryProcedure/word_mange/mangeGZ.vue @@ -114,9 +114,9 @@ export default { name: "mangeGZ", - props:['id'], data(){ return{ + id:'', form:{ unitName:"", litigant:"", @@ -138,7 +138,8 @@ }, } }, - created() { + mounted() { + this.id = this.$store.state.user.id this.getDataList() }, methods:{ diff --git a/src/views/padSunmaryProcedure/word_mange/mangeJD.vue b/src/views/padSunmaryProcedure/word_mange/mangeJD.vue index 25b8d79..9cd0ffd 100644 --- a/src/views/padSunmaryProcedure/word_mange/mangeJD.vue +++ b/src/views/padSunmaryProcedure/word_mange/mangeJD.vue @@ -124,9 +124,9 @@ export default { name: "mangeJD", - props: ['id'], data() { return { + id:'', form: { unitName: "", litigant: "", @@ -138,7 +138,8 @@ } } }, - created() { + mounted() { + this.id = this.$store.state.user.id this.init(); }, methods: { @@ -149,9 +150,9 @@ }, //鐐瑰嚮淇濆瓨鏁版嵁 dataFormSubmit() { - this.form.startTime = this.value1[0] - this.form.endTime = this.value1[1] - this.form.registerId = this.id + /*this.form.startTime = this.value1[0] + this.form.endTime = this.value1[1]*/ + //this.form.registerId = this.id inquiry(this.form).then(res => { if (res.data.code == 0) { this.$message.success("淇濆瓨鎴愬姛"); -- Gitblit v1.9.1